In Mexico, traditional Christmas dishes include Tamales, Pozole, and Mole Poblano. Tamales are made from masa (dough) and are filled with meats or vegetables, wrapped in corn husks and steamed. Pozole is a thick soup made from hominy and pork, and Mole Poblano is a spicy sauce made from a mix of chiles, chocolate, and nuts. Many families also enjoy a traditional Christmas breakfast called a Noche Buena (Good Night) that consists of hot chocolate, bread, and fruit.
